libertas: separate mesh connectivity from that of the main interface

The transmit and receive traffic as soon as the mesh interface is
brought up.

Test case 1:  Bring up only the mesh interface and ping.  No need for
any iwconfig commands on the main interface.

$ ifconfig msh0 192.168.5.3
$ iwconfig msh0 channel X
$ ping 192.168.5.2
If ping succeeds, PASS

Test case 2:  Associate with the main interface, and turn off AP.  Mesh
interface should not lose connectivity.

$ iwconfig eth0 mode managed essid "my_ssid"
$ ifconfig msh0 192.168.5.3
$ ping 192.168.5.2
<turn off access point>
If ping continues uninterrupted, PASS

This feature requires firmware version 5.110.19.p0 or newer, available
here: http://dev.laptop.org/pub/firmware/libertas/
